SonicWall has disclosed two security vulnerabilities in its NetExtender Linux client, including a critical path traversal flaw that could allow an attacker to write arbitrary files with root privileges.
The issues affect NetExtender Linux Client versions 10.3.5 and earlier; the fixed release is version 10.3.6 and later. Tracked as CVE-2026-66152, the more severe vulnerability received a CVSS score of 8.8.
SonicWall said the issue lies in how the Linux client handles an OPSWAT tarball. A remote attacker could exploit path traversal sequences to place files outside the intended extraction directory.
Because the affected operation runs with root privileges, successful exploitation could allow arbitrary file writes as root. This can create a serious escalation path on Linux systems, depending on where an attacker can write files and how those files are later used by the operating system or installed software.
For example, an attacker may attempt to overwrite configuration files, place malicious scripts in locations accessed by privileged processes, or alter startup-related files.
The final impact depends on the target environment, file permissions, and whether a victim can be persuaded to interact with a malicious update or archive.
SonicWall NetExtender Vulnerabilities
The vulnerability is classified as CWE-29, Path Traversal, which covers attacks that use special path sequences, such as ..\ to escape a target directory. In archive extraction scenarios, unsafe handling of file paths can allow crafted entries to write to unexpected locations on a system.
SonicWall also addressed CVE-2026-66153, a separate improper link resolution vulnerability in the NetExtender Linux client. The flaw affects the NEService auto-upgrade process, which handles temporary files insecurely.
A local attacker with access to the device could manipulate file paths via symbolic links, potentially influencing where files are accessed or written.
CVE-2026-66153 carries a CVSS score of 7.0 and is categorized as CWE-59, Improper Link Resolution Before File Access, commonly known as a symlink-following issue.
Such flaws can become dangerous when privileged software performs file operations in attacker-controlled or predictable temporary locations. The first issue has a network attack vector and requires user interaction, according to SonicWall’s advisory.
The second is a local attack that requires low privileges and high attack complexity. Both vulnerabilities can affect confidentiality, integrity, and availability if successfully exploited.
SonicWall said there is currently no evidence that either vulnerability has been exploited in the wild. However, NetExtender is widely used to provide remote access to corporate environments, making rapid patching important for organizations that deploy the Linux client.
The vulnerabilities are documented in SonicWall advisory SNWLID-2026-0013, published on August 25, 2026. No workaround is available.
Administrators should upgrade affected NetExtender Linux Client installations from version 10.3.5 or earlier to version 10.3.6 or later.
Security teams should also identify unmanaged Linux endpoints, verify installed client versions, and review privileged software update mechanisms for unsafe archive extraction and temporary-file handling. SonicWall confirmed that Windows-based NetExtender client versions are not affected by these vulnerabilities.
